Biography
Rania Nassar is a Research Associate in the Department of Microbiology and Immunology in the College of Medicine in Alfaisal University. She obtained her Master degree in Medical Laboratory Sciences from University of Jordan (2007) and her Bachelor degree from Jordan University of Science and Technology (2003). She has 6 years' experience as a Senior Specialist Medical Technologist, and 4 years as a biology lab instructor in College of Science (Alfaisal University). She is currently involved in Laboratory teaching sessions in Microbiology and Immunology. Her research interest is screening of natural non-inflammatory antimicrobial compounds for dental surgery and oral treatment. She is involved in Molecular Microbiology research and also involved in research with Dr. Jose Rey-Ladino in vaccine development based on targeting endogenous dendritic cells with antigens and adjuvants
